Recommending places to visit really depends on whether this is a flying vacation with your family, or just several friends. Once you start getting north of the Carolinas you run into some fairly dense traffic areas, Military operations areas, bases, etc.

Depending on what type of vacation, and when, there is the Sun and Fun EAA fly in held every spring in Florida, Key West, Orlando, Miami, Myrtle Beach, New Orleans, the options are limitless.

If your vacation is in July, there is the EAA Air Venture fly in held at Oshkosh Wisconsin. The most awesome gathering of aircraft in the world, on average there are over 12,000 - 14,000 aircraft of all types (GA, experimental, homebuilts, ulta lights, military, and some corporate) parked on the airport during the event. If you love aviation then this is the event to visit!
